Stainless steel settling tanks are the cornerstone of physical honey purification. These tanks utilize the principle of gravity sedimentation to separate impurities from raw honey without the need for heat or chemical additives. By providing a controlled, static environment, the equipment ensures that high-density honey settles while lighter wax particles and air bubbles rise to the surface, resulting in a crystal-clear product ready for premium retail.

The Mechanics of Gravity Sedimentation
Natural Stratification by Density
The primary function of a settling tank is to allow honey to rest undisturbed, typically for several days to two weeks. During this time, gravity pulls heavier, microscopic impurities to the bottom of the tank. Simultaneously, lighter components like wax debris, bee fragments, and air bubbles float to the surface to form a foam layer.
Preserving Biological Integrity
Unlike thermal processing, settling is a purely physical clarification method. By avoiding high heat, the tank preserves the honey’s natural enzyme activity and delicate flavor profiles. This ensures the final product meets the strict physicochemical standards required for "raw" or high-end honey grading.
Eliminating Micro-Impurities
While primary filtration removes large debris, settling tanks target fine wax fragments and microscopic air bubbles. This secondary refinement stage is what provides honey with its characteristic "brilliance" and transparency. The removal of air also prevents premature crystallization and oxidation, directly extending the product's shelf life.

Understanding the Trade-offs
Time vs. Throughput
The most significant trade-off in the settling process is the time required for natural sedimentation. While it produces a superior product, it can create a bottleneck in high-speed production environments if tank capacity is not properly scaled. Distributors must balance the depth of the "rest" period with their overall fulfillment speed.
Space and Inventory Management
Settling tanks are static equipment that occupy a significant footprint relative to their active processing time. Managing a large inventory of honey in the settling stage requires professional-scale facilities and careful batch tracking. Choosing the right tank size is critical to maintaining a rapid response to market demand without over-committing floor space.
